What are major areas of responsibility?

  • Direct and manage new installation project development from beginning to end.

  • Effectively communicate project expectations to district office team members and/or third-party contractors/service providers in a timely and clear fashion.

  • Plan and schedule project timelines.

  • Track project milestones and deliverables.

  • Proactively manage changes in project scope, identify potential crises, and devise contingency plans.

  • Build, develop, and grow any business relationships vital to the success of the project or future projects.

  • Ability to regularly review customer Account plans and specs

    What are the position requirements?

  • Attention to detail

  • Exceptional customer service and teamwork skills are essential.

  • Solid organizational skills, including multitasking, time management and complex problem solving.

  • Strong background and working skills with Microsoft Office (Excel, Word, Outlook) as well as CRM and ERP software are preferred
